I am married so I'm only dating my husband but...
- Walks on the beach / Park/ Mountain / City
- Movies
- Plays/opera/ballet/concerts
- Sporting Events
- Bowling
- Arts and crafts (Glazenfyre)
- Skating
- Bike ride
I think anything that you would do when you were a kid and didn't have extra money for food (I remember my parents would give us just enough money for admission. Concession was a luxury). There is a reason why most of us were healthier when we were young and broke.

Why can't you drink? Are you talking about drinking alcohol or just drinking anything? Can't you have coffee or something?
I don't know when your surgery was, but at some point you should be able to eat. I can see not wanting to go out to dinner on a date when I was on pureed food but by the time I was a few months out, I could eat dinner at a restaurant. I just always had leftovers to take home.
But why does a date have to involve eating? Couldn't you do something else? I'm trying to think of dates I've gone on that did not include dinner. Besides meeting at someplace like Starbucks for coffee, I've gone to Barnes and Noble with a date and had coffee and then browsed for books, I've gone to movies (although I don't really like movies for first dates because you don't get to talk to each other much), I've gone to a mall and gone window shopping, I've gone to a club to go dancing (which I didn't really like because I don't like to dance, but it's an option), and once I went to church with someone on a date. It was a first date and yes, it was a weird date. But anyway...
